How strict is your "lockdown" or quarantine where you are?

Here in Illinois we are having a "Shelter in Place" where there are no public gatherings, and all schools most businesses are closed except the most important places like grocery stores and pharmacies. Thankfully we can leave our homes outside, lol.

Most retail stores are still open. You may have to wait outside until the store empties itself sufficiently to keep the number of people in the store within the law. Dining in is very limited in restaurants but delivery or pick up is doing great. One major coffee/doughnut shop is going to close its shops but that is the decision of the owners. Grocery stores are all open but have markings on the floor to help you keep your distance in line up. Not that the line ups are long. Most stores I know have banned reusable bags and demand you use single use plastic ones. The bus service is reduced to week end service schedules so they can sanitize more often.
